geoBayes (version 0.3.3)

Analysis of Geostatistical Data using Bayes and Empirical Bayes Methods

Description

Functions to fit geostatistical data. The data can be continuous, binary or count data and the models implemented are flexible. Conjugate priors are assumed on some parameters while inference on the other parameters can be done through a full Bayesian analysis of by empirical Bayes methods.
